A charging battery pack is believed to have caused a fire that significantly damaged a home this weekend in Northeast Bend.
At about 5 p.m. Sunday, Bend Fire Department responded to a home on fire on Northeast Brightwater Drive. Firefighters gained control of the fire within 24 minutes of arriving, according to a Bend Fire release.
An investigation determined the fire started when a charging lithium ion battery pack overheated in a child’s bedroom.
The building, valued around $450,000, received about $150,000 in damage, and $60,000 in contents was lost.
The tenants were not home at the time of the fire. Bend Fire reported the tenants had renter’s insurance.
An adjacent home received minor damage from radiant heat.
No injuries were reported fighting the fire.
